High intensity drinking is a specialized type of binge drinking essentially.
As the holiday season rolls around, celebrations often come with a side of alcohol. But how much is too much? In this episode, Denis Antoine, an alcohol use disorder expert at Johns Hopkins, breaks down the difference between binge drinking and high-intensity drinking. While binge drinking is already a concern, high-intensity drinking takes it up a notch, often seen during major holidays like Thanksgiving and New Year's.
Antoine explains that high-intensity drinking involves consuming alcohol at levels far beyond typical binge drinking, leading to higher risks such as accidents and the need for medical intervention due to dangerously high blood alcohol levels. Understanding these differences isn't just academic; it's crucial for making safer choices during festive times.
